Literature

Lipoyl-Homotaurine Derivative (ADM_12) Reverts Oxaliplatin-Induced Neuropathy and Reduces Cancer Cells Malignancy by Inhibiting Carbonic Anhydrase IX (CAIX).

Fragai, M.Comito, G.Di Cesare Mannelli, L.Gualdani, R.Calderone, V.Louka, A.Richichi, B.Francesconi, O.Angeli, A.Nocentini, A.Gratteri, P.Chiarugi, P.Ghelardini, C.Tadini-Buoninsegni, F.Supuran, C.T.Nativi, C.

(2017) J Med Chem 60: 9003-9011

  • DOI: https://doi.org/10.1021/acs.jmedchem.7b01237
  • Primary Citation Related Structures: 
    5N5J, 5N5K

  • PubMed Abstract: 

    Oxaliplatin (OXA) is a valuable and largely used cancer drug which induces a serious and intractable neuropathy. The lipoyl-homotaurine derivative (ADM_12) reverts in vivo OXA-induced neuropathy, and it is an effective antagonist of the nociceptive sensor channel TRPA1. Unprecedentedly, this safe analgesic showed a synergy with OXA in vitro and proved to inhibit CA IX, a relevant therapeutic target, clearly interfering with pancreatic cancer cells' aggressiveness.
